Two people have lost their lives and twelve have been injured as a result of serious traffic accidents in the country over the past 24 hours, the Ministry of Interior announced on its website. The data reveals a grim picture of road safety, with the total number of serious accidents for the reporting period amounting to thirteen.

In the capital, Sofia, the situation seems a little calmer, although incidents are not absent there either. A total of twenty minor traffic accidents have been registered, along with one serious one. In these incidents, one person was injured, but fortunately, there were no fatalities.

The analysis of the data for the current month shows that road incidents are a constant threat. Since the beginning of the month, the total number of accidents has reached 253, causing the death of 15 people and injuring another 318.

Even more alarming is the picture from the beginning of the current year. Since January, a total of 5387 traffic accidents have been registered in the country. These incidents have claimed the lives of 341 people, and another 6729 have been injured.
